|
|
|
@ -48,6 +48,8 @@ public class CtrSchedulerService {
|
|
|
|
|
public void controlEndProcess() { |
|
|
|
|
Map<String, String> keys = gpsDataContext.getAllKeys(); |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
keys.forEach((key, value) -> { |
|
|
|
|
CtrCntrlHstry history = ctrCntrlHstryRepository.findFirstByCntrlIdOrderBySrvrRcvDtDesc(value).orElse(null); |
|
|
|
|
|
|
|
|
@ -80,6 +82,7 @@ public class CtrSchedulerService {
|
|
|
|
|
if(ctrCntrlBas != null){ |
|
|
|
|
ctrCntrlBas.setTtlDstnc(distance); |
|
|
|
|
ctrCntrlBas.setTtlDstncType("M"); |
|
|
|
|
ctrCntrlBas.setUpdateDt(Instant.now()); |
|
|
|
|
|
|
|
|
|
ctrCntrlBasRepository.save(ctrCntrlBas); |
|
|
|
|
} |
|
|
|
|